Understand these accounts not as competing options, but as complementary tools. The 401k—sponsored through your employer—lets you save pre-tax (Traditional) or post-tax (Roth), often with generous match contributions. Roth 401ks offer tax-free growth and withdrawals in retirement but require current tax payment. Roth IRAs, while capped in contribution amounts, provide flexibility with no employer control and estate planning advantages.
